I’m a student in Civil Engineering Technology at Ahuntsic College, in Montreal.
In this program, we learn how to design, plan, and supervise construction projects such as roads, bridges, and buildings. We study materials, soil mechanics, structures, and project management.
After graduation, I hope to work as a site supervisor or project coordinator.
One challenge we face in this career is writing clear and professional technical reports in English. For example, we often have to report on progress, delays, defects, or safety issues. These reports must be formal, precise, and well-written.

Let me show you how Virtual Writing Tutor can help with a technical report.
Imagine I need to write a short section of a progress report after pouring concrete. Here’s my first draft:
“The concrete was pour on Tuesday morning. The weather was cold and the curing was slow. No major crack was observe, but some surface defect appeared. The site will be inspect again next week.”
I copy this paragraph and paste it into the Virtual Writing Tutor.
As soon as I click ‘Check Text,’ the tool scans the document, immediately highlighting areas with errors in grammar, syntax, and unclear phrasing.You can see that each highlighted error comes with suggestions on how to improve the sentence structure or word choice. I’ll now apply these corrections step-by-step, ensuring that the report becomes clearer and more professional.
